FEES

Our fees this year are set at $160.00 and $200.00 for WNC Red 

The fees contribute to the cost of Team Registration with Netball Kāpiti, the use of the lights for trainings, first aid kit maintenance, the purchase and upkeep of balls/training equipment and laundering uniforms at the end of season.

Fees are due in full by 30 April 2026.

​​​​​​​UMPIRING

All players are required to umpire as set out by Netball Kāpiti, and all players will be required to attend the umpiring session that Netball Kāpiti provide. Details of these sessions are to be confirmed. You will not be able to take the court if you have not completed this session. 

You will be allocated a team to umpire by Netball Kāpiti. The team will be in a grade 1-2 grades below the grade that you play in. An umpiring roster will be fascilitated by your team manager.
